Car accidents can happen to anyone, and it is important to be aware of what to do in case you are involved in one. Here are some things you need to know:
1. Stay Calm and Call for Help
If you are involved in a car accident, the first thing you need to do is stay calm and call for help. You can call 911 or the emergency services in your area. Provide them with your location, the number of people involved, and any other information they may need.
2. Exchange Information
Exchange information with the other parties involved in the accident. Get their name, contact information, and insurance details. You should also take pictures of the damage to the vehicles and the accident scene.
